Cod sursa(job #1691777)
| Utilizator | Data | 19 aprilie 2016 13:32:02 | |
|---|---|---|---|
| Problema | Fractii | Scor | 0 |
| Compilator | fpc | Status | done |
| Runda | Arhiva de probleme | Marime | 0.5 kb |
label 1;
var f,g:text;i,j,num,n,num1:longint;
procedure inpartire(j,i:longint);
var z:longint;
begin
for z:=2 to i do
if (j mod z=0)and(i mod z=0) then inc(num);
if num=0 then inc(num1);num:=0;
end;
begin
assign(f,'fractii.in');
assign(g,'fractii.out');
reset(f);
rewrite(g);num1:=0;
read(f,n);num:=0;
for i:=1 to n do
for j:=1 to n do begin
if i>j then begin
if i mod j=0 then goto 1;end else
if j mod i=0 then goto 1;
inpartire(j,i);1:end;
writeln(g,num1);
close(f);
close(g);
end.
